Distance from Gregory, North Carolina to Valhalla, North Carolina
The driving distance from Gregory, North Carolina to Valhalla, North Carolina is 58 mi (93.3 km)
The straight-line (air) distance is approximately 21.3 mi (34.3 km)
Estimated travel time by road is 1 hour 2 minutes
We found 2 routes between Gregory and Valhalla.
Available Routes
Route Directions
Take Scotland Rd and NC Hwy 343 N to US-17 S in Camden County
Take US-17 BYP S and US-17 S to NC-32 N in Chowan County. Take exit 227 from US-17 S
Route Directions
Journey Details
Traveling from Gregory, North Carolina to Valhalla, North Carolina covers 44 miles (71 km) in a southwest direction. This mixed highways and local roads, moderate route typically takes 52 minutes under normal conditions.
Drivers have 2 route options between these locations (44-58 miles / 71-93 km). The primary route shown here saves 11 minutes compared to alternatives.
The route features scenic views. During morning weekend travel, expect typical weekend traffic patterns with average speeds around 52 mph (84 km/h) .
Journey Waypoints
Gregory
Starting Point
Valhalla
Destination